Watch: Fabrizio Romano reveals how Man Utd missed out on Cody Gakpo

Fabrizio Romano has explained how Liverpool have been able to swoop in for Cody Gakpo and what mistakes Manchester United have made along the way.

Since Erik ten Hag’s arrival at Old Trafford, Gakpo had been heavily linked with a move to the club. Liverpool instead managed to secure a deal and United will now have to look elsewhere.

There’s no doubt that Manchester United will need to add further firepower to their squad in January as they have only scored 20 league goals up until this point. As things stand they are only projected to score 54 goals all season.

Transfer specialist Romano has revealed how Manchester United missed out on his signature: “I know it’s very surprising because Manchester United had the chance to sign Cody Gakpo multiple times. He was close in August, the player gave his green light, Gakpo wanted Man United move in August, but then nothing happened and they decided to wait.

“They were in touch with the agents of Gakpo also in the last few days for weeks for months. We know the connection with Erik ten Hag who is a big fan of Gakpo so Man United have always been there but never made an official bid to PSV.

“They decided to wait and discuss internally before acting on Gakpo on Joao Felix and all the other options they have in the list to replace Cristiano Ronaldo.

“Liverpool in a few hours completed the deal. This is thanks to Jurgen Klopp and this reminds of the Luis Diaz deal. One year ago in January Tottenham were really close to signing Diaz also with a mission in Portugal to close the deal. Liverpool in 24 hours changed the story and sign the player in a very fast deal.

“The same happened with Gakpo, now there is an agreement signed with PSV, it’s a record transfer fee for PSV £37million guaranteed fee.”

The deal will be a welcomed boost for Liverpool who have been hit by multiple injuries in the final third. Luis Diaz and Diogo Jota are both currently out of action and are recovering from injuries.

Following their 3-1 victory against Aston Villa, Liverpool will have their sights firmly set on the top four. Klopp’s side are now just five points behind Spurs with a game in hand.

Gakpo will add some much-needed competition in the final third and could well hit the ground running. The 23-year-old has scored nine goals in the Eredivisie this season as well as providing 12 assists.

Manchester United will now have to look elsewhere for a Ronaldo replacement as their arch-rivals Liverpool have managed to get one over on them in the transfer market.
